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- private var uploadmanager:UploadManager = UploadManager.Instance;
- // init
- initUploaderManager();
- private function initUploaderManager():void
- {
- // init uploadmanager
- // set file filter
- uploadmanager.ApplyFileFilters([new FileFilter("Images (*.jpg, *.jpeg, *.JPG, *.JPEG, *.png, *.PNG)", "*.jpg;*.jpeg;*.JPG;*.JPEG;*.png;*.PNG")]);
- uploadmanager.onFileLoaded.add(myPhotoLoaded);
- }
- private function myPhotoLoaded(__loader:Loader):void
- {
- while(pic_loader.numChildren){
- pic_loader.removeChildAt(0);
- }
- pic_loader.addChild(__loader);
- // fits a DisplayObject into a rectangular area
- var area:Rectangle = new Rectangle( 0, 0, 125, 125 );
- DisplayUtils.fitIntoRect( __loader, area, true, Alignment.MIDDLE );
- Bitmap(__loader.content).smoothing = true;
- }
- // set mouse click
- btn_browse.addEventListener(MouseEvent.CLICK, function(e:MouseEvent){uploadmanager.Browse();});
Add Comment
Please, Sign In to add comment